Kristin Cavallari splits with 24-year-old boyfriend Mark Estes after 7 months

Kristin Cavallari is back on the market after announcing her split from 24-year-old boyfriend Mark Estes on Friday.
The Uncommon James founder, 37, shared the breakup news during her guest appearance at a stop for The Unwell Tour with "Call Her Daddy" host Alex Cooper in Austin, Texas, telling the crowd the split was "so fresh, you guys."
Cavallari told Cooper the news would be shared on an upcoming Tuesday episode of her Dear Media podcast "Let's Be Honest with Kristin Cavallari," according to numerous fan videos posted on Instagram and TikTok. The duo called it dunzo just weeks after Estes appeared on "Let's Be Honest" — and shared that he saw a family in his future with the "Very Cavallari" star.
Kristin Cavallari says she was'skin and bones' during 'unhappy' marriage to Jay Cutler
Cavallari and Estes became IG official earlier this year
In March, Cavallari went Instagram official with the Montana Boyz member in a selfie of the pair under a beach cabana. She captioned the post, "He makes me happy" with a red heart emoji.

Shortly after the pair made their relationship public, Cavallari shot back at critics of her dating life in a TikTok video.
"When they’re all up in arms that im dating a 24 year old. Andddd?" the mom of three captioned the video, as she mouthed the words to a sound that said, "So what are you gonna do about it?"
Cavallari's split from Estes follows her divorce from NFL player
Before coupling up with the ex-Montana Tech football player, she was married to an NFL star. The split comes four years after "The Hills" alum announced in 2020 that she was divorcing longtime Chicago Bears quarterback Jay Cutler, with whom she starred on the three-season E! reality show "Very Cavallari."
Cavallari's dating life was first detailed on the MTV reality show "Laguna Beach," which chronicled the lives of high school students in Orange County, California, and later on the popular spinoff "The Hills."
Since her divorce, she has dated Estes, comedian Jeff Dye and L.A.-based trainer Jason Walsh who appears on a Sept. 24 episode of "Let's Be Honest."
